The Loan Agreement is hereby amended in the following respects only: a. The MATURITY DATE and LOAN DATE set forth in Section I of the Loan Agreement are changed to read "April 30, 2004" and "April 30, 2003," respectively. b. Section B of the Loan Agreement is hereby deleted in its entirety and replaced by the following new Section B.: B. BOOKS AND REPORTS. 1. ANNUAL CPA FINANCIAL STATEMENTS. Within 120 days after the end of each fiscal YEAR, Borrower shall furnish to Bank, in form acceptable to Bank, consolidated audited financial statements, of Borrower and Guarantor, for the fiscal period prepared by an independent certified public accountant acceptable to the Bank. 2. QUARTERLY CPA FINANCIAL STATEMENTS. With 60 days after the end of each fiscal QUARTER, Borrower shall furnish to Bank, in form acceptable to Bank, consolidated financial statements, of Borrower and Guarantor, for the fiscal period prepared by an independent certified public accountant acceptable to the Bank. 3. GUARANTOR SEC INFORMATION. (a) Within 60 days after the end of each fiscal quarter, Borrower shall cause Guarantor to furnish to Bank a copy of its current quarterly 10-Q report, and (b) within 120 days after the end of each fiscal YEAR, Borrower shall cause Guarantor to furnish to Bank a copy of its current annual 10-K report 4. OPERATING STATEMENTS AND RENT ROLLS. Within 60 days after the end of each fiscal QUARTER, furnish to Bank, in form acceptable to the Bank, detailed operating statements and rent rolls for the properties which secure the Line of Credit (the "Properties"), identifying each tenant of the Properties, the space leased, the rental payable by each tenant, and such other information and data as the Bank may reasonably require. c.
